Redirecting Mobile Traffic Bad for SEO??

I have a lot of targeted mobile traffic but I'm scared redirecting it off site will fuck with my SEO. Does anyone have any info about this?

Up until a few weeks ago I have seen absolutely no effect on redirecting mobile traffic in regards so search positions and placements.

However, from two weeks ago I have seen a decrease of 15-17%, about the size of my mobile traffic, in my overall traffic and I have lost a few positions also. And this is for two sites, together getting around 10k uniques from search engines daily, extremely stable since February at least. And now, all of a sudden, a sharp drop.

Thinkin about removing the redirect to see if that will bring numbers back up. Haven't done anything to these sites for quite some time.
